Understanding Game Selection and Probability
The foundation of any successful gaming strategy lies in a thorough understanding of the games available. Different games inherently possess different probabilities of winning, often referred to as Return to Player (RTP) percentages. Slots, for example, typically have higher house edges compared to games like blackjack or poker, although variations exist within each category. Before committing any funds, it's critical to research the RTP of specific games and understand the underlying mechanics. Understanding how paylines work in slots, the rules of different poker variations, or the strategies involved in blackjack are all essential components of informed gameplay. Recognizing that no game guarantees a win is also paramount; viewing each game as a form of entertainment with a calculated risk is a healthy perspective.
Analyzing Variance and Volatility
Beyond RTP, it is crucial to consider the variance, or volatility, of a game. High volatility games offer the potential for large payouts but also come with increased risk, as wins are less frequent. Conversely, low volatility games provide more consistent, smaller wins. Determining which type of game aligns with your risk tolerance and bankroll is a key strategic decision. If you prefer a slower, more sustained experience, low volatility games might be preferred. However, if you're seeking the chance to hit a significant jackpot, high volatility games could be more appealing, but with the understanding that losing streaks are more likely. Responsible bankroll management is particularly important when playing high-volatility games.

Effective Bankroll Management Techniques
Regardless of the games you choose to play, effective bankroll management is non-negotiable. A bankroll is the amount of money you’ve allocated specifically for gaming, and it should be considered disposable income. A fundamental rule is to set a budget before you start playing and to strictly adhere to it. Avoid the temptation to chase losses, as this can quickly lead to financial problems. Employing a unit-based betting system, where you wager a small percentage of your bankroll on each bet, can help to protect your funds during losing streaks. This system also allows you to capitalize on winning streaks without overextending yourself. Furthermore, it's vital to separate your gaming funds from your everyday finances, ensuring that you never gamble with money needed for essential expenses.
Implementing Stop-Loss and Take-Profit Limits
To further strengthen your bankroll management, implement both stop-loss and take-profit limits. A stop-loss limit is the maximum amount you're willing to lose in a single session or over a specified period. Once this limit is reached, you should stop playing immediately. A take-profit limit, on the other hand, is the amount you aim to win before stopping. Achieving this target allows you to lock in profits and avoid the risk of giving them back. These limits require discipline and self-control, but they are essential for preventing emotional decision-making and maintaining a long-term sustainable gaming strategy. Regularly reviewing and adjusting these limits based on your performance and bankroll size is also recommended.

Understanding Bonus Structures and Wagering Requirements
Online gaming platforms fr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ract and retain players. These can range from welcome bonuses for new sign-ups to deposit matches and free spins. While bonuses can significantly boost your bankroll, it's crucial to understand the associated terms and conditions, particularly wagering requirements. Wagering requirements specify the amount you must bet before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. These can vary significantly between platforms and bonuses, and can sometimes be quite substantial. Failing to meet these requirements can result in the forfeiture of both the bonus and any associated winnings. Always read the fine print carefully before accepting a bonus offer.
Maximizing Bonus Value and Minimizing Risk
To maximize bonus value, prioritize bonuses with lower wagering requirements and flexible game restrictions. Some bonuses may only be valid for specific games, while others may contribute only a small percentage of your bet towards meeting the wagering requirements. For example, slots typically contribute 100% towards wagering requirements, while table games may contribute only 10% or 20%. Furthermore, be mindful of time limits. Bonuses often have an expiration date, and any unused portion of the bonus will be forfeited. Responsible bonus participation involves careful evaluation of the terms and conditions, selecting bonuses that align with your preferred games, and managing your bets strategically to meet the wagering requirements efficiently.

The Importance of Responsible Gaming Practices
Perhaps the most critical aspect of online gaming is practicing responsible gaming habits. This involves setting limits on your time and expenditure, recognizing the signs of problem gambling, and seeking help if needed. Gaming should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Never gamble with money you cannot afford to lose, and avoid chasing losses. Taking frequent breaks, engaging in other hobbies, and maintaining a healthy work-life balance are all essential components of responsible gaming. Being aware of the potential risks and implementing preventative measures can protect your financial and emotional well-being.
Organizations dedicated to responsible gaming offer a wealth of resources and support for individuals who may be struggling with problem gambling. These resources include self-assessment tools, counseling services, and self-exclusion programs that allow you to voluntarily ban yourself from participating in online gambling activities.
